You are:

The ServiceNow Senior Business Analyst will support the implementation from proposal to delivery. Includes developing a thorough understanding of the client's requirements then applying industry best practices and detailed knowledge of ServiceNow to design an optimal solution which supports the business process meeting or exceeding the functional requirements. Builds a trusting relationship with major project stakeholders and leads them to adoption of the best solution. Supports organizational change management (OCM) efforts by providing information on the "to be" solution. Leads quality management reviews and ensures all business and design requirements are met. Conducts application and implemented business processes demonstrations to stakeholders; may support preparation of training material and provide user training.

The work:

The ServiceNow Senior Business Analyst will work closely with the Solution/Technical Architect to ensure the solution is technically feasible and to identify areas to reduce implementation efforts. Validates the configuration of business data and supports the technical team for any required custom development. Assist or lead test plan development and execution including conducting user acceptance testing ensuring implementation meets client's requirements.
